Angola Former President died at 79

Angola's former President Jose Eduardo Dos Santos has died aged 79 at a clinic in Spain.
He ruled for 38 years (1979-2017).

His daughter, Isabel is facing a $1.1 billion corruption case.

His son, Jose Filomeno is serving a 5 year jail term for a $500 million corruption case. 

His daughter, Isabel Dos Santos was the Chairperson of Angola's state and gas company, Sonangol from 2016-2017.

His son, José Filomeno dos Santos was the Chairman of Angola's Sovereign Wealth Fund from 2013-2018.

His daughter, Welwitschia dos Santos was an MP from 2012-2022. 

In 2021, Forbes removed Isabel Dos Santos from its Billionaires list over her $1.1 billion corruption case.
